Background

Membrane cofactor protein (CD46) is a ~43 kDa protein. Acts as a cofactor for complement factor I, a serine protease which protects autologous cells against complement-mediated injury by cleaving C3b and C4b deposited on host tissue. May be involved in the fusion of the spermatozoa with the oocyte during fertilization. Also acts as a costimulatory factor for T-cells which induces the differentiation of CD4+ into T-regulatory 1 cells. T-regulatory 1 cells suppress immune responses by secreting interleukin-10, and therefore are thought to prevent autoimmunity.

Images
  • Anti-Human CD46 Antibody (035-224#)

    Flow Cytometry

    Flow-cytometry using anti-human CD46 antibody.HeLa cells were stained with an irrelevant antibody (Blue Histogram) or an anti-human CD46 antibody monoclonal antibody (Catalog # HB735107 ,Green Histogram) at a concentration of 5 µg/ml for 30 mins at RT. After washing, bound antibody was detected using a FITC conjugated goat anti-mouse antibody (Catalog # MF690414) and cells analysed on a NovoCyte Flow Cytometer.
